Types of Clinical Weight-loss Programs



When considering medical weight management programs, it is very important to comprehend the different types offered to locate one that suits your requirements and objectives.

One common kind is physician-monitored programs. These programs include regular check outs to a doctor that supervises your weight management trip, using customized advice and checking your progress closely.

One more alternative is meal substitute programs, where specific dishes are changed with specially formulated trembles or bars to manage calorie intake. These programs can simplify dish preparation and portion control.

Additionally, there are weight reduction medicines recommended by healthcare professionals that can assist in hunger control or fat absorption. Surgical treatments, such as gastric bypass or sleeve gastrectomy, are likewise available for individuals with extreme excessive weight. These procedures change the gastrointestinal system to promote fat burning.

It's vital to research study and seek advice from physician to establish one of the most ideal program for your one-of-a-kind requirements and wellness standing.

Factors to Take Into Consideration Before Starting



Before embarking on a medical weight management program, it's important to think about numerous aspects that can impact your journey towards a healthier way of life. Firstly, analyze your preparedness for modification. Are you psychologically ready to dedicate to the program's requirements, including nutritional changes and enhanced exercise?



Next, review your overall health and wellness and any pre-existing clinical problems. Consult with health care experts to ensure that the chosen program is secure and ideal for your particular needs. Financial factors to consider are likewise crucial. Establish if the program is budget friendly and if any possible surprise costs may develop.

Additionally, think about the level of support available. Does the program offer therapy, team sessions, or access to a healthcare provider for advice and inspiration?

Finally, assess your personal goals and expectations. Practical goal-setting and a positive attitude are vital to a successful weight-loss trip. By meticulously considering these elements prior to beginning a clinical weight-loss program, you can set yourself up for long-lasting success and enhanced health.
